Th1 and Th2 Cytokine Expression in Allergic mucosa of the Nasal Cavity



Abstract
In order to assess the role of cytokines in the pathophysiology of allergic rhinitis we observed the patterns of expression of cytokine mRNA in the nasal mucosa of 10 patients with perennial allergic rhinitis and 10 control subjects using reverse
transcription-polymerase chain reaction (RT-PCR) for Th2 cytokine (IL-4, IL-5) and Th1 cytokine (IFN-¥ã).
Expression of IL-4 and IL-5 mRNA's detected by Southern blot of RT-PCR products was more often observed in patients with allergic rhinits than in control subjects. When the level of expression of cytokines and ¥â-actin mRNA was measured, the mean
density ratios for IL-4 and IL-5 were higher in patients with allergic rhinitis than in control sujbects, while there was no significant difference in the mean density ratio for IFN-¥ã between the two groups. This study demonstrates that both
IL-4
and
IL-5 m-RNA's are expressed significantly in the nasal mucosa of patients with perennial allergic rhinitis and these results suggest that Th2 cytokines may play an important role in the development of nasal allergy.
